For those with sensitive skin or allergies, finding a suitable laundry detergent can be a challenge. That's where hypoallergenic powder detergents come in. These products are designed to be gentle on skin while still effectively cleaning clothes. They are free from harsh chemicals and fragrances that can cause irritation or allergic reactions. Hypoallergenic powder detergents are suitable for all types of fabrics and can be used in both high-efficiency and standard washing machines. If you or someone in your household has sensitive skin, it's worth considering switching to a hypoallergenic powder detergent.
